Using Estoy In A Spanish Sentence

How to Say “Using Estoy” in a Spanish Sentence

Introduction

When learning Spanish, it is essential to understand the various ways to express actions, feelings, and states of being. One of the most common verbs used to convey temporary states in Spanish is “estar,” which means “to be.” When conjugated in the first-person singular form, it becomes “estoy,” meaning “I am.” In this article, we will explore the different ways to use “estoy” in a Spanish sentence.

1. Expressing Feelings and Emotions

One of the main uses of “estoy” in Spanish is to express feelings and emotions. For example, if you want to say, “I am happy,” you would say “Estoy feliz.” Similarly, “I am sad” would be “Estoy triste.” Here are a few more examples: – Estoy emocionado/a (I am excited) – Estoy cansado/a (I am tired) – Estoy nervioso/a (I am nervous) Remember that “estoy” is used for temporary states, so if you want to express a more permanent characteristic, you would use the verb “ser” instead.

2. Describing Physical Conditions

“Estoy” is also used to describe temporary physical conditions. Whether you are feeling well or unwell, “estoy” is the verb you need. For instance: – Estoy enfermo/a (I am sick) – Estoy resfriado/a (I have a cold) – Estoy cansado/a (I am tired) Similarly, if you want to express that you are feeling good, you would say “Estoy bien” (I am well) or “Estoy genial” (I am great).

3. Indicating Location

In Spanish, “estoy” is used to indicate location. It is particularly useful when you want to say where you are at a specific moment. For example: – Estoy en casa (I am at home) – Estoy en la oficina (I am at the office) – Estoy en el parque (I am at the park) Remember that when expressing location, you would use “estar” instead of “ser” because it refers to a temporary state.

4. Talking about Actions in Progress

“Estoy” can also be used to talk about actions that are currently in progress. In this case, it is often followed by the gerund form of the verb (-ando or -iendo). For example: – Estoy estudiando español (I am studying Spanish) – Estoy trabajando en mi proyecto (I am working on my project) – Estoy cocinando la cena (I am cooking dinner) Using “estoy” in these cases indicates that the action is happening at the moment of speaking.

Conclusion

“Estoy” is a versatile verb in Spanish that allows us to express temporary states, feelings, emotions, physical conditions, location, and actions in progress. By understanding how to use “estoy” in different contexts, you can enhance your ability to communicate effectively in Spanish. Practice using these examples in your conversations to become more confident in incorporating “estoy” into your Spanish sentences.
